David Johnson's 27th goal of the season guaranteed Paul Hart's Nottingham
Forest a play-off place and keeps their dreams of Premiership football next
season alive.
But, after leading at half-time, Forest were made to fight all the way by the
visitors and eventually had to settle for a share of the spoils in a six-goal
thriller.
Millwall, who pushed forward at every opportunity after the interval in search
of an equaliser, took the game to Forest after the interval and made it 2-2 in
the 66th minute.
The visitors were awarded a free-kick following Michael Dawson's foul on
Harris in the 66th minute and Tim Cahill stepped up to hammer in a spectacular
free-kick from 25 yards, his second goal in successive games.
But just five minutes later Johnson fired home in clinical fashion from 18
yards to put his side back in front.
Johnson's strike looked to have sealed maximum points, but Neil Harris netted
his fifth goal in six games from 20 yards late on to give his side a deserved
equaliser.
The game started brightly as both sides looked for an early breakthrough and
it was Forest who got it in the 19th minute.
The Millwall defence dithered, giving Eoin Jess time and space, and the former
Scottish international made no mistake as he sent his shot past Warner from 18
yards
Forest looked to be in complete command as they went two up after 22 minutes
when Johnson's cross was hammered home superbly by midfielder Eugen Bopp, who
had been recalled to the side.
But the celebrations had barely died down before Millwall halved the deficit.
Stuart Nethercott drilled home a right-foot shot to give Millwall a timely
boost, but then blotted his copybook by being booked for unsporting behaviour
eight minutes before the interval.
Forest's John Thompson followed Nethercott into the referee's notebook shortly
afterwards, and Millwall's Ifill was shown the yellow card in first-half injury
time.
Millwall's Tony Caig became the fourth player to be booked 10 minutes into the
second half and Forest's Marlon Harewood was also cautioned.
